:root{--surface: #f8faf9;--surface-container-lowest: #ffffff;--surface-container-low: #f2f4f3;--surface-container: #eceeed;--surface-container-high: #e6e9e8;--surface-container-highest: #e1e3e2;--primary: #154212;--on-primary: #ffffff;--primary-container: #2d5a27;--secondary: #974724;--tertiary: #003e58;--tertiary-fixed: #c6e7ff;--on-surface: #191c1c;--outline: #72796e;--outline-variant: rgba(194, 201, 187, .15);--shadow-ambient: 0px 12px 32px rgba(25, 28, 28, .06);--font-display: "Manrope", sans-serif;--font-body: "Inter", sans-serif}html,body{margin:0;padding:0;background-color:var(--surface);color:var(--on-surface);font-family:var(--font-body);line-height:1.6}h1,h2,h3,h4,h5,h6,.display{font-family:var(--font-display);margin:0}*{box-sizing:border-box}ul{list-style:none;padding:0;margin:0}a{text-decoration:none;color:inherit}.chlorophyll-gradient{background:linear-gradient(135deg,var(--primary),var(--primary-container))}.glassmorphism{background-color:#f8faf9b3;backdrop-filter:blur(24px);-webkit-backdrop-filter:blur(24px)}.header[data-astro-cid-3ef6ksr2]{background-color:var(--surface-container-lowest);display:flex;justify-content:space-between;align-items:center;padding:1.5rem 5%;position:sticky;top:0;z-index:100}.logo-text[data-astro-cid-3ef6ksr2]{font-family:var(--font-display);font-size:1.25rem;font-weight:700;color:var(--on-surface)}.nav-links[data-astro-cid-3ef6ksr2]{display:flex;gap:2rem}.nav-links[data-astro-cid-3ef6ksr2] a[data-astro-cid-3ef6ksr2]{font-family:var(--font-body);font-size:.875rem;font-weight:500;transition:color .2s}.nav-links[data-astro-cid-3ef6ksr2] a[data-astro-cid-3ef6ksr2]:hover{color:var(--primary)}.btn[data-astro-cid-3ef6ksr2]{display:inline-flex;align-items:center;justify-content:center;padding:.5rem 1.25rem;font-size:.875rem;font-weight:600;cursor:pointer;transition:all .3s ease}.btn-primary[data-astro-cid-3ef6ksr2]{background-color:var(--primary);color:var(--on-primary);border-radius:.375rem}.btn-primary[data-astro-cid-3ef6ksr2]:hover{background:linear-gradient(135deg,var(--primary),var(--primary-container))}.hero[data-astro-cid-bbe6dxrz]{position:relative;min-height:80vh;padding:6rem 5%;display:flex;align-items:center;background:linear-gradient(to right,#154212d9,#15421233),url(/_astro/bb3.2DiHoNUm.jpg) center/cover no-repeat;color:var(--surface-container-lowest)}.hero-content[data-astro-cid-bbe6dxrz]{max-width:600px;position:relative;z-index:2}.label[data-astro-cid-bbe6dxrz]{font-family:var(--font-body);font-size:.875rem;text-transform:uppercase;letter-spacing:.1em;background-color:var(--font-body);color:#fff;padding:.25rem .75rem;border-radius:.25rem;font-weight:600;margin-bottom:1.5rem;display:inline-block}.display-title[data-astro-cid-bbe6dxrz]{font-size:4rem;letter-spacing:-.02em;line-height:1.05;margin-bottom:1.5rem;color:var(--surface-container-lowest)}.description[data-astro-cid-bbe6dxrz]{font-size:1.125rem;line-height:1.6;margin-bottom:2.5rem;max-width:500px}.hero-actions[data-astro-cid-bbe6dxrz]{display:flex;gap:1rem}.btn[data-astro-cid-bbe6dxrz]{display:inline-flex;align-items:center;justify-content:center;padding:.875rem 1.75rem;font-size:1rem;font-weight:600;cursor:pointer;transition:all .3s ease;border-radius:.375rem}.btn-primary[data-astro-cid-bbe6dxrz]{background-color:var(--primary);color:var(--on-primary)}.btn-primary[data-astro-cid-bbe6dxrz]:hover{background:linear-gradient(135deg,var(--primary),var(--primary-container))}.btn-secondary[data-astro-cid-bbe6dxrz]{background-color:#ffffff1a;color:var(--surface-container-lowest);backdrop-filter:blur(8px);border:1px solid rgba(255,255,255,.3)}.btn-secondary[data-astro-cid-bbe6dxrz]:hover{background-color:#fff3}.gauge-section[data-astro-cid-biwzur75]{padding:2rem 5%;margin-top:-4rem;position:relative;z-index:10}.gauge-card[data-astro-cid-biwzur75]{background-color:var(--surface-container-lowest);border-radius:.25rem;padding:2.5rem;box-shadow:var(--shadow-ambient);display:flex;flex-wrap:wrap;align-items:center;gap:3rem}.gauge-header[data-astro-cid-biwzur75]{flex:1;min-width:250px}.title[data-astro-cid-biwzur75]{font-size:1.5rem;margin-bottom:.5rem;color:var(--on-surface)}.subtitle[data-astro-cid-biwzur75]{color:var(--outline);font-size:.875rem;margin:0}.gauge-track-container[data-astro-cid-biwzur75]{flex:2;min-width:300px}.gauge-track[data-astro-cid-biwzur75]{background-color:var(--surface-container);height:1.25rem;width:100%;margin-bottom:.75rem;display:flex;align-items:center}.gauge-fill[data-astro-cid-biwzur75]{background-color:var(--primary);height:100%;display:flex;justify-content:flex-end;position:relative}.gauge-spark[data-astro-cid-biwzur75]{background-color:var(--tertiary-fixed);width:4px;height:100%}.gauge-labels[data-astro-cid-biwzur75]{display:flex;justify-content:space-between}.label[data-astro-cid-biwzur75]{font-size:.75rem;font-weight:700;color:var(--secondary);letter-spacing:.05em}.mission-section[data-astro-cid-sneptlcb]{padding:6rem 5%;background-color:var(--surface)}.section-header[data-astro-cid-sneptlcb]{display:flex;justify-content:space-between;align-items:flex-end;margin-bottom:4rem;gap:2rem;flex-wrap:wrap}.label[data-astro-cid-sneptlcb]{font-size:.875rem;color:var(--secondary);font-weight:700;letter-spacing:.1em;margin-bottom:.5rem;display:block}.display-title[data-astro-cid-sneptlcb]{font-size:3rem;color:var(--primary)}.quote-container[data-astro-cid-sneptlcb]{max-width:400px}.quote[data-astro-cid-sneptlcb]{font-style:italic;color:var(--outline);font-size:1.125rem;line-height:1.6;margin:0}.cards-grid[data-astro-cid-sneptlcb]{display:grid;grid-template-columns:repeat(auto-fit,minmax(300px,1fr));gap:3rem}.mission-card[data-astro-cid-sneptlcb]{background-color:var(--surface-container-low);padding:2.5rem;display:flex;flex-direction:column;position:relative;border-radius:1rem 0}.icon-box[data-astro-cid-sneptlcb]{width:48px;height:48px;display:flex;align-items:center;justify-content:center;border-radius:.375rem;margin-bottom:1.5rem}.mission-card[data-astro-cid-sneptlcb] h3[data-astro-cid-sneptlcb]{font-size:1.25rem;margin-bottom:1rem;color:var(--on-surface)}.mission-card[data-astro-cid-sneptlcb] p[data-astro-cid-sneptlcb]{color:var(--on-surface);opacity:.8;margin-bottom:2rem;flex-grow:1}.image-container[data-astro-cid-sneptlcb] img[data-astro-cid-sneptlcb]{width:100%;height:200px;object-fit:cover;border-radius:.75rem 0}.map-section[data-astro-cid-h55wafef]{padding:6rem 5%;background-color:var(--surface-container-lowest)}.text-center[data-astro-cid-h55wafef]{text-align:center}.mb-4[data-astro-cid-h55wafef]{margin-bottom:4rem}.label[data-astro-cid-h55wafef]{font-size:.875rem;color:var(--secondary);font-weight:700;letter-spacing:.1em;display:block;margin-bottom:.5rem}.display-title[data-astro-cid-h55wafef]{font-size:3rem;color:var(--on-surface);margin-bottom:1rem}.subtitle[data-astro-cid-h55wafef]{color:var(--on-surface);opacity:.8;max-width:600px;margin:0 auto;font-size:1.125rem}.map-container[data-astro-cid-h55wafef]{width:100%;height:650px;border-radius:1rem;overflow:hidden;position:relative;box-shadow:var(--shadow-ambient);background-color:var(--surface-container-low)}.map-visual[data-astro-cid-h55wafef]{width:100%;height:100%;position:absolute;top:0;left:0;z-index:1}.floating-card[data-astro-cid-h55wafef]{position:absolute;bottom:2.5rem;right:2.5rem;width:320px;padding:1.5rem;border-radius:.5rem;border:1px solid var(--outline-variant);z-index:1000}.card-header[data-astro-cid-h55wafef]{display:flex;align-items:center;gap:.5rem;margin-bottom:.5rem}.dot[data-astro-cid-h55wafef]{width:10px;height:10px;background-color:var(--primary);border-radius:50%;box-shadow:0 0 #15421280;animation:animate-pulse 2s infinite}@keyframes animate-pulse{0%{box-shadow:0 0 #154212b3}70%{box-shadow:0 0 0 10px #15421200}to{box-shadow:0 0 #15421200}}.floating-card[data-astro-cid-h55wafef] h4[data-astro-cid-h55wafef]{color:var(--on-surface);margin:0;font-size:1rem}.floating-card[data-astro-cid-h55wafef] p[data-astro-cid-h55wafef]{color:var(--on-surface);opacity:.8;font-size:.875rem;margin-bottom:0}.leaflet-custom-tooltip{font-family:var(--font-body)!important;font-size:.8rem;font-weight:600;color:var(--on-surface)!important;border-color:var(--outline-variant)!important;box-shadow:var(--shadow-lift)!important}.leaflet-control-layers{font-family:var(--font-body)!important;font-size:.8rem;border:none!important;box-shadow:var(--shadow-ambient)!important;border-radius:.5rem!important}@media(max-width:768px){.floating-card[data-astro-cid-h55wafef]{width:calc(100% - 4rem);right:2rem;bottom:2rem}.map-container[data-astro-cid-h55wafef]{height:500px}}.resources-section[data-astro-cid-jp5ririx]{padding:6rem 5%;background-color:var(--surface)}.content-wrapper[data-astro-cid-jp5ririx]{display:flex;justify-content:space-between;gap:4rem;flex-wrap:wrap}.resources-text[data-astro-cid-jp5ririx]{flex:1;min-width:300px}.resources-text[data-astro-cid-jp5ririx] .display-title[data-astro-cid-jp5ririx]{font-size:2.5rem;color:var(--on-surface);margin-bottom:1.5rem;line-height:1.1}.resources-text[data-astro-cid-jp5ririx] p[data-astro-cid-jp5ririx]{color:var(--on-surface);opacity:.8;font-size:1.125rem;line-height:1.6;max-width:400px}.resources-cards[data-astro-cid-jp5ririx]{flex:1;min-width:350px;display:flex;flex-direction:column;gap:1rem}.r-card[data-astro-cid-jp5ririx]{display:flex;align-items:center;gap:1.5rem;background-color:var(--surface-container-low);padding:1.5rem;border-radius:.5rem;transition:background-color .2s}.r-card[data-astro-cid-jp5ririx]:hover{background-color:var(--surface-container)}.highlight-card[data-astro-cid-jp5ririx]{background-color:#9747240d;border:1px solid rgba(151,71,36,.2)}.icon-wrap[data-astro-cid-jp5ririx]{width:48px;height:48px;background-color:var(--surface-container-highest);display:flex;align-items:center;justify-content:center;border-radius:.375rem}.card-text[data-astro-cid-jp5ririx] h4[data-astro-cid-jp5ririx]{margin:0 0 .25rem;color:var(--on-surface);font-size:1rem}.card-text[data-astro-cid-jp5ririx] span[data-astro-cid-jp5ririx]{font-size:.75rem;color:var(--outline);font-family:var(--font-body);font-weight:600}.footer[data-astro-cid-jp5ririx]{background-color:var(--surface-container-low);padding:4rem 5% 2rem}.footer-grid[data-astro-cid-jp5ririx]{display:grid;grid-template-columns:2fr 1fr 1fr 1.5fr;gap:2rem;margin-bottom:4rem}@media(max-width:768px){.footer-grid[data-astro-cid-jp5ririx]{grid-template-columns:1fr}.content-wrapper[data-astro-cid-jp5ririx]{flex-direction:column}}.brand[data-astro-cid-jp5ririx] h4[data-astro-cid-jp5ririx]{color:var(--secondary);font-size:1.25rem;margin-bottom:1rem;font-family:var(--font-display)}.brand[data-astro-cid-jp5ririx] p[data-astro-cid-jp5ririx]{color:var(--on-surface);opacity:.7;font-size:.875rem;max-width:300px}.links[data-astro-cid-jp5ririx] h5[data-astro-cid-jp5ririx]{color:var(--outline);font-size:.75rem;letter-spacing:.1em;margin-bottom:1.5rem}.links[data-astro-cid-jp5ririx] ul[data-astro-cid-jp5ririx] li[data-astro-cid-jp5ririx]{margin-bottom:.75rem}.links[data-astro-cid-jp5ririx] a[data-astro-cid-jp5ririx]{color:var(--on-surface);opacity:.8;font-size:.875rem;transition:opacity .2s}.links[data-astro-cid-jp5ririx] a[data-astro-cid-jp5ririx]:hover{opacity:1;color:var(--primary)}.n-card[data-astro-cid-jp5ririx]{background-color:var(--surface-container);padding:1.5rem;border-radius:.5rem}.n-card[data-astro-cid-jp5ririx] h5[data-astro-cid-jp5ririx]{margin-top:0;margin-bottom:1rem;color:var(--on-surface);font-size:1rem}.input-group[data-astro-cid-jp5ririx]{display:flex;background-color:var(--surface-container-high);border-bottom:2px solid var(--outline);transition:border-color .2s}.input-group[data-astro-cid-jp5ririx]:focus-within{border-bottom-color:var(--tertiary)}.input-group[data-astro-cid-jp5ririx] input[data-astro-cid-jp5ririx]{background:transparent;border:none;padding:.75rem 1rem;width:100%;color:var(--on-surface);font-family:var(--font-body);outline:none}.input-group[data-astro-cid-jp5ririx] button[data-astro-cid-jp5ririx]{background:transparent;border:none;padding:0 1rem;cursor:pointer}.footer-bottom[data-astro-cid-jp5ririx]{text-align:center;border-top:1px solid var(--outline-variant);padding-top:2rem}.footer-bottom[data-astro-cid-jp5ririx] p[data-astro-cid-jp5ririx]{font-size:.75rem;color:var(--outline);margin:0}
